Japan Advanced Wound Care Debridement Dressings Market Dynamics and Trends

The Japanese market for advanced wound care debridement dressings is characterized by rapid technological evolution and increasing clinical adoption. The aging population, coupled with a rise in diabetes and obesity-related complications, fuels demand for effective debridement solutions. Innovations such as bioactive dressings, enzyme-based formulations, and antimicrobial composites are gaining prominence, driven by clinical efficacy and patient comfort.

Market growth is also supported by government initiatives promoting wound management standards and reimbursement policies favoring advanced therapies. Furthermore, the integration of digital health tools, including sensor-enabled dressings, is transforming traditional wound care paradigms. These trends indicate a shift toward personalized, minimally invasive, and data-driven wound management approaches, positioning the market for sustained expansion over the next decade.

Japan Advanced Wound Care Debridement Dressings Market Regulatory and Policy Environment

The regulatory landscape in Japan is governed by the Pharmaceuticals and Medical Devices Agency (PMDA), which enforces stringent standards for safety, efficacy, and quality. Recent reforms aim to streamline approval processes for innovative wound care products, encouraging faster market entry for novel solutions. Reimbursement policies are evolving to accommodate advanced dressings, with government health insurance schemes increasingly covering these therapies.

Policymakers emphasize the importance of reducing hospital stays and improving patient outcomes through advanced wound management. This regulatory environment incentivizes innovation while maintaining high safety standards. Companies must navigate complex approval pathways, adapt to evolving standards, and demonstrate clinical benefits to succeed in this market.

Japan Advanced Wound Care Debridement Dressings Market Value Chain Analysis

The value chain for advanced wound debridement dressings in Japan encompasses raw material suppliers, R&D, manufacturing, distribution, and clinical application. Raw materials such as biocompatible polymers, enzymes, and antimicrobial agents are sourced globally, with local suppliers increasingly investing in quality assurance. R&D activities focus on enhancing product efficacy, safety, and digital integration.

Manufacturing is concentrated among multinational corporations with advanced facilities adhering to strict quality standards. Distribution channels include hospital procurement, specialty clinics, and home healthcare providers, with digital platforms gaining importance. Clinical application involves wound assessment, dressing selection, and ongoing monitoring, emphasizing the need for comprehensive training and support for healthcare professionals.
